25 Best Places to Visit in Ooty: Complete Guide to the Queen of Hill Stations

Ooty (Udhagamandalam), the “Queen of Hill Stations,” sits at 2,240 meters in the Nilgiri Blue Mountains of Tamil Nadu. Established by the British in the 19th century as a summer retreat, this charming hill station retains colonial-era character through its botanical gardens, stone churches, heritage railway, and sprawling tea estates.
